What is Pluralsight?
Pluralsight is a technology skills platform for individuals and organizations building expertise in AI, cloud, security, data, and software development. The library includes 6,500+ expert-led courses, 800+ learning paths, 500+ Skill IQ assessments, 3,500+ hands-on labs, certification prep, and sandboxes for practice in secure environments.
Iris, Pluralsight's conversational AI assistant, uses retrieval augmented generation on top of the course library to recommend learning paths, answer technical questions, provide coding help, and run in-the-moment knowledge checks. Individual plans are organized around Core Tech and specialty add-ons (AI+, Cloud+, Data+, Security+), with a Complete plan that bundles the full library.
For enterprises, Pluralsight offers team analytics, integrations, professional services, and programs like AI Academy, Cloud Ready, and Secure Ready. The company reports 2,500+ expert authors, 22,000 business customers, and use by 70% of the Fortune 500.

What is Gnow?
Gnow turns topics you want to learn into structured study guides with quizzes, flash cards, visualizations, and real-world examples placed at specific points in each chapter. You pick a subject or browse community guides, then follow lessons tuned to your pace. It fits self-directed education when you need more than a chat thread for technical or academic material.
Most AI tutors answer one question at a time and forget what you covered last session. Gnow frames learning as sequenced guides with adjustable depth (basic, standard, expert) and reasoning style (step-by-step, big-picture, hands-on). That structure matters when you are working through a full topic like Leetcode problems or data structures rather than looking up a single definition.
The community library spans dev, data science, business, law, health, and other categories, so you can start from an existing guide or generate your own. Students prepping for exams, developers filling skill gaps, and curious professionals exploring new fields all fit the typical use case. Free accounts can read guides and create three generations per day; Pro unlocks private course generation and premium AI tools.
